C# 如何在winform中嵌入Excel,内嵌Excel,word
2015-08-11 08:41
501 查看
近使用.net做一个小软件遇到一个问题,就是想实现把excel表格在winform中打开,同时可以操作,不单单是打开、或者就提取数据。在网上找了好多资料,发现这方面的资料比较少,即使有,都是旧版本的使用方法。在这里分享一下自己用vs C# 在winform中嵌入excel的一些经验。
首先,本人使用的VS 版本是2010,据我所知,2010的vs是没有这个控件(就是想button控件能直接拉进去的)。因此我们需要一个第三方控件来实现这个功能。
然后,那么我们需要的第三方控件叫什么呢?这个控件就是 dsoframer.cox。这是一个cox文件,只接把它拖进工具箱中,我们就可以像使用其他控件一样直接拉进去。
最后,到了最后,就是工作阶段了。把控件拖进winform中去,在laod方法中,添加我们需要打开的excel表:
最后的效果:
下载http://files.cnblogs.com/pingming/dsoframerocx.rar
首先,本人使用的VS 版本是2010,据我所知,2010的vs是没有这个控件(就是想button控件能直接拉进去的)。因此我们需要一个第三方控件来实现这个功能。
然后,那么我们需要的第三方控件叫什么呢?这个控件就是 dsoframer.cox。这是一个cox文件,只接把它拖进工具箱中,我们就可以像使用其他控件一样直接拉进去。
最后,到了最后,就是工作阶段了。把控件拖进winform中去,在laod方法中,添加我们需要打开的excel表:
public partial class Form1 : Form { public Form1() { InitializeComponent(); axfc.Open(System.IO.Directory.GetCurrentDirectory() + "\\excel\\扶持项目附表.xls"); } }
最后的效果:
下载http://files.cnblogs.com/pingming/dsoframerocx.rar
相关文章推荐
- C# WinForm判断程序是否运行,且只能运行单个实例
- C# 方法的回调(上)
- C#接口和抽象类的区别
- c# 建立局域网远程共享连接,读取共享文件
- C#-MVC开发常见异常处理
- C#高级编程----第一部分完结
- c# 笔试题及参考答案大全
- C#编程:对象序列化为字节数组以及字节数组反序列化为对象
- C#高级编程----错误和异常的总结
- C#高级编程八十二天----用户自定义异常类
- [工具-008] C#邮件发送系统
- C#高级编程八十一天----捕获异常
- C#:XML操作类
- C#之Ref,Out以及TryParse()的用法
- C# 可空修饰符
- C#学习记录
- c# 字体库跨域解决
- ICSharpCode 生成zip文件苹果系统打不开
- C# UDP 连接通信 简单示例
- C#异步调用实例小结